Not sure Dennis. I'm testing this on IE 11, Win7 64 bit as well and the Enter key is working for me.

I would recommend a couple of things:
1) Stop using IE and try Google Chrome. Faster, easier to use browser. Heck, as I use IE right now (I rarely use it) it's bogging down on me and not recording all of my keystrokes. Her's how it is working wthut my going ack ad editig my typng
2) Test the Enter key (both of them). Make sure your keyboard is working properly.
3) Verify that your "active" area is still the text box - can you still type other characters?
4) Try toggling "Compatiblity Mode" on/off. http://windows.microsoft.com/en-us/internet-explorer/use-compatibility-view#ie=ie-11
